News Roundup: Dennis Selectmen Move to Preserve Beach Driving; Governor Visits Cape

SJunker

WCAI News Director Steve Junker hosts a roundup of some of the top local and regional news of the week. His guests include: Gwenn Friss of the Cape Cod Times, Jim Kinsella of the Enterprise, Sara Brown of the Vineyard Gazette, Tim Wood of the Cape Cod Chronicle, Josh Balling of the Nantucket Inquirer and Mirror, K.C. Myers of the Provincetown Banner, Brittany Bowker of the Martha's Vineyard Times, and Andy Tomolonis of South Coast Today.

Among the stories we talk about: Dennis selectmen withdraw a beach management plan, in an effort to protect driving on the tidal flats; the Cape and Islands District Attorney’s office moves to a new home; new rules for some state wildlife areas mean dogs must be on leashes; applicants jockey for pot licenses; off-road trail negotiations eroding between Chatham and Orleans; sharks eco-tourism business might need oversight; Canal power plant sold to NY company; Yarmouth narrows schools budget gap; Falmouth town meeting to take up artificial turf again; Cape Cod Mall set to redevelop Sears space; County Commissioner tweets again draw criticism.
